CONCLUSION The system proposed here is very flexible.

The maximum and minimum limits of the cars behind the red and green lights can be altered without having the need to changethe structure of the rule set [2]. Presently, this is a proposed theoretical paper which hasonly been implemented as a prototype. This is very promising application of fuzzy logicin practical areas and can reduce the average waiting time relative to the conventionaltraffic light controller. 8.1. LIMITATION OF OUR PROJECT: 1.In our proposed model, the cars are made to run in a serial manner. If two or more cars are made to move parallel across the lane, then only one car would be sensed by the sensor

DEFINITION OF THE PROBLEM :


Now-a-days, we are living in the world of automation. Everything is controlled with the help of microcontrollers. Traffic Light Controller is also an area which incorporates such type of control, i.e., using microcontrollers. But, this control is not flexible. Transportation Research has the main aim to optimize the transportation flow of people and goods. As the number of road users increases, and resources provided by the current infrastructure are limited, intelligent control of traffic will become an important issue in future. Avoiding traffic jams is thought to be beneficial to both environment and e c o n o m y . To optimize the traffic control, one way would be to control the traffic using the traffic density at that moment of time. Fuzzy control has been successfully applied to many tasks of automatic control over the last decades and can very well used to facilitate this approach . This technique uses the real-time parameters like traffic density behind the Red and Green lights which thereby controls the on and off timings of the red and green lights. This technique provides the flexibility to the present inflexible approach. OBJECTIVES: The objective of this project is centered on development of a method that is capable of controlling the traffic using the real-time parameters which plague the traffic light controller systems. Other objectives include creating a robust traffic light controller system whichreduces the average waiting time
